Duties

Reporting to and under the direction of Supervisor of Benefits,



the primary function of this position is to facilitate the administration of the OMERS pension plan in accordance with legislated regulations and Board policies and procedures, and perform related functional activities by:

Facilitating and processing OMERS enrolment, termination, disability, and retirement life cycle events

Calculating cost for pension service buy back

Calculating and adjusting pension credits for employees as required

Processing collection of monthly contributions, reconciliation, and remittance to OMERS

Conducting scheduled payroll audits and reconciliation of payroll deductions

Calculating and processing monthly OMERS remittance within limited time frame to avoid late penalty charges

Validating pension contributions, pensionable earnings and credited service for bi-weekly payroll runs by analyzing payroll clusters, remuneration statements and reports

Identifying discrepancies in contributions, pensionable earnings, and credited service on SAP

Assisting with the testing of configuration changes

Responding to OMERS and/or plan members enquiries by investigating and analyzing information through researching historical records and data

Processing year-end audits and reconciliation with OMERS, investigating, and rectifying any discrepancies as required (Form 119)

Scheduling and prioritizing reporting activities to meet legal reporting requirements (e.g., T4s)

Using the OMERS e-access online administrative tool for administration of the OMERS pension plan; changes are required both on SAP and OMERS e-access

Responding to enquiries regarding OMERS and group benefits information

Facilitating the distribution of annual pension statements





Assisting with departmental projects/peak workload as required

Conducting retirement meetings with members

Performing Other Duties As Assigned Or Required
